Haha I am in the same boat as you in all aspects, like music style and wearing it down, no amp, etc. Regarding the RE 262s, all the research ive done points to avoiding them without an amp, so compared to the HF5s which were designed to be used without an amp, they will probably sound worse (although i have never heard them for myself). You also might want to consider the UE TF10s (im shying away from them because of their large size and comfort issues) and DB-02s.
